The field hockey tournament at the 1964 Summer Olympics was the 10th edition of the field hockey event for men at the Summer Olympic Games. The hockey team that represented Canada at the 1964 Olympics in Austria was a team that was based at UBC, an experimental team comprised mainly of players attending UBC, which was a concept conceived and orchestrated by UBC coach Father David Bauer.
